Typical Roof Repair Work Revealed

  • Leak Fixes: The tricky offenders-- small fractures or holes where water insinuates. Ignoring them can turn a moderate inconvenience into a costly headache.
  • Shingle Replacement: Missing out on or broken shingles aren't just an eyesore; they're invites for water damage and insects.
  • Flashing Repair: Those metal strips around chimneys and vents? When harmed, they become entrances for leaks.
  • Roofing System Vent Repair Works: Appropriate ventilation keeps your attic dry and your energy bills low. When vents fail, the roofing suffers quietly.

When Small Fixes Make a Huge Difference

Envision a buddy who neglected a small roof leak, thinking it was no huge deal-- till a storm hit, turning a drip into a deluge inside their home. This anecdote underscores why prompt repairs matter. The right repair could be as easy as sealing a crack or as involved as changing several shingles. However how do you decide? Here's a quick decision guide:

Problem Normal Repair Indications to Expect
Leaks Sealant application or patching Water discolorations on ceiling, mold development
Harmed Shingles Shingle replacement Missing out on granules, curling edges
Flashing Issues Metal flashing repair or replacement Rust, separation from roof
Ventilation Issues Vent repair or installation Excessive attic heat, moisture buildup

Revealing the Important Roofing Repair Work Products

When a roofing whispers indications of wear, the materials you select for repair work can either extend its life or quicken its death. Ever observed how a handful of loose shingles can lead to a waterfall of leakages? That's the delicate dance in between asphalt shingles and weather's ruthless assault. These shingles, typically the very first line of defense, are valued for their balance between sturdiness and ease of installation. However beware-- merely covering with mismatched shingles can turn a fast fix into a future headache.

Metal flashing typically escapes notification up until water stains appear on ceilings. This unassuming strip guards vulnerable joints where different roofing sections satisfy. An experienced roofing professional understands to examine and replace corroded flashing before mold claims triumph. It's the distinction in between a minor repair and a pricey interior remodelling

Products that Matter

Product Common Usage Specialist Tip
Asphalt Shingles Replacing harmed or missing shingles Match granule color and density for smooth blending
Metal Flashing Sealing roof joints and around chimneys Usage corrosion-resistant metals and seal edges with roof cement
Roof Cement Sealing small cracks and securing flashing Apply while warm for best adhesion and longevity
Roof Felt Underlayment for moisture barrier Essential carefully to prevent piercing the waterproof layer

Have you ever wondered why some roofing systems seem to weather storms unharmed while others falter? The secret typically lies below the surface area in the underlayment. Roof felt, a humble yet important material, serves as a 2nd guard when shingles stop working. Skimping here means inviting dampness to slip in unnoticed. Here's a pro insight: constantly ensure the felt lies flat without any wrinkles; even a little bubble can trap wetness and lead to early rot.

  • Check fasteners-- loose nails can loosen shingles and stir disaster.
  • Use a multi-layer technique; integrating products boosts resilience.
  • Keep in mind, roofing cement is your good friend however not a cure-all; it's finest for spot repair work.

Examining the Damage with a Keen Eye

Ever climbed up onto your roof only to realize that what looked like a minor leakage may be hiding a maze of damaged shingles and deformed decking underneath? The primary step in any roofing repair work is a careful inspection. Stroll the perimeter with care and try to find curled edges, dark areas, or granule loss on the shingles-- these subtle indications often whisper louder than an open hole. Don't just glance; study the angles, because water infiltration hardly ever reveals itself politely.

Event Materials: The Accuracy of Preparation

Before rising the ladder, ensure you have all the required tools at arm's reach. Envision the aggravation of balancing on a slanting surface, realizing you forgot your roofing cement or roofing nails. Here's a checklist to keep convenient:

  • Replacement shingles matching your existing roofing
  • Hammer and galvanized roof nails
  • Roofing cement or sealant
  • Utility knife for exact cuts
  • Flat lever to eliminate broken shingles
  • Safety belt and non-slip shoes

Precision in Elimination and Replacement

Removing harmed shingles requires both strength and skill. Insert the crowbar carefully under the shingle, raising nails without tearing adjacent locations. One might be lured to yank forcefully, but steady take advantage of avoids additional damage. When placing new shingles, stagger them correctly-- keep in mind, a misaligned shingle can end up being a gateway for rainwater, inviting leaks that slyly erode your home's structure gradually.

Sealing the Deal: Avoiding Future Leakages

Using roofing cement isn't just slathering tar; it has to do with creating a long lasting barrier. Dab a modest quantity under the shingle tabs and press firmly, making sure a tight fit. Too much cement can break in the sun, insufficient welcomes moisture. Have you noticed how some roofs endure storms untouched? That's the outcome of professional sealing, a subtle art that transforms basic fixes into enduring protection.

Security Tips Every DIY Roofing Professional Need To Swear By

  1. Never work on a damp or windy day-- slips happen faster than you think.
  2. Use a tough ladder put on firm ground and examine its angle.
  3. Wear gloves to safeguard your hands from sharp edges and nails.
  4. Keep an emergency treatment package close by; small cuts can intensify if ignored.
  5. Work with a friend whenever possible-- roofing systems aren't a solo adventure.

Professional Tips for Hiring the Right Roof Contractor

  1. Validate licensing and insurance-- don't gamble with unverified qualifications.
  2. Request a comprehensive written quote laying out scope and products.
  3. Inquire about their process for attending to hidden damage discovered throughout repair work.
  4. Check how they manage debris removal-- roof work shouldn't leave a mess behind.
  5. Confirm experience with your specific roofing type, whether asphalt, metal, or tile.
